Classe: Mongo::Error::InvalidReplacementDocument
- Herda:
-
Erro
- Objeto
- Erro
- Mongo::Error::InvalidReplacementDocument
- Definido em:
- lib/mongo/error/invalid_replacement_document.rb
Visão geral
Exceção gerada se o objeto não for um documento de substituição válido .
Colapsode resumo constante
- MESSAGE =
Obsoleto.
A mensagem de erro.
'documento de substituição inválido fornecido'
Recolhimento do Resumo do método de classe
-
.mensagem(chave) ➤ string
privado
Construa a mensagem de erro.
-
.write(registrador, chave) ➤ Objeto
privado
Envie e armazene em cache o aviso.
Recolhimento do Resumo do método de instância
-
#initialize(key: nil) ➤ InvalidReplacementDocument
construtor
Instancie a nova exceção.
Detalhes do construtor
#initialize(key: nil) ➤ InvalidReplacementDocument
Instancie a nova exceção.
52 53 54 |
# File 'lib/mongo/error/invalid_replacement_document.rb', linha 52 def inicializar(chave: nada) super(auto.classe.(chave)) end |
Detalhes do método de classe
.mensagem(chave) ➤ string
Este método faz parte de uma API privada. Evite usar esse método, se possível, pois ele pode ser removido ou alterado no futuro.
Construa a mensagem de erro.
33 34 35 36 37 |
# File 'lib/mongo/error/invalid_replacement_document.rb', linha 33 def auto.(chave) = ' documento de substituição inválido fornecido. Documentos de substituição ' += "não deve conter modificadores atômicos. A chave \#{key}\ é inválida." end |
.write(registrador, chave) ➤ Objeto
Este método faz parte de uma API privada. Evite usar esse método, se possível, pois ele pode ser removido ou alterado no futuro.
Envie e armazene em cache o aviso.
42 43 44 45 46 47 |
# File 'lib/mongo/error/invalid_replacement_document.rb', linha 42 def auto.AVISAR(logger, chave) @aviso ||= começar logger.AVISAR((chave)) true end end |